[SCore-users-jp] マルチユーザモードでのCPU利用ポリシーについて
Atsushi HORI
hori @ swimmy-soft.com
2002年 3月 28日 (木) 15:29:52 JST
堀@スイミー・ソフトウェアです.
まずは基本から.SCore-D では「ホスト単位でのスケジューリング」しか行い
ません.
>(1) 今、SCoreのマルチユーザモードで、このgroup ALLに対し、
> nodes=3x1でジョブ投入したとします。
> # scout -g ALL
> # scored
>
> $ scrun -scored=XX,nodes=3x1 ...
>
> すると、おそらく各計算ノード1〜3のCPU0が利用されると思います。
> この状態で新たににnodes=3x1でジョブを投入した場合、
> 利用されるCPUはどれでしょうか?
> 空いている各計算ノード1〜3のCPU1に割り当てられるのでしょうか?
ということで CPU の指定はできません.
>(2) 利用したいCPUを意図的に指定してジョブ実行させる
> 方法は存在するのでしょうか?
> (例) 計算ノード1のCPU0と計算ノード2のCPU1と
> 計算ノード2のCPU0、CPU1の4並列で実行したい。
これも,できません.
>(3) scrunコマンドでジョブを実行させた場合、
> 計算ノードで、どのCPUが利用されているかを知る手段を教えて下さい。
CPU は知ることができませんが,ホストに関しては sctop コマンドで知るこ
とはできます.
SCore-users-jp メーリングリストの案内